This one dragged a bit in the beginning for me, but around page 100 or so – when Bryn opens her mind to the pack – it really picked up and from then on, the rest of the book flew by. Bryn was only 15, but had a mature voice. I felt as if it was a bit too mature at times – and really, what kind of 15-year-old uses words like obfuscation, eschewed, and impertinent? The hardest reviews to write are for books that didn’t inspire much of anything in me either way – love or hate. This was one of those. It was good, but not great. It was a quick and light read and I don’t regret reading it, but I don’t think I would read it again. I had mixed feelings about Dana. She was an alright lead, but she annoyed me at times. Remember what I said about CoFA? How the plot was more of teen angst and relationship drama than danger and action? Well, the same goes for CoLS, except throw in a little sexual tension. That seemed to be all that the first half of the book was about. Don’t get me wrong, I love the Mortal Instruments. Still do. But it has gone downhill since City of Glass.
